Completely updated, this graduate text describes the current state of boiling heat transfer and two-phase flow, in terms through which students can attain a consistent understanding. Prediction of real or potential boiling heat transfer behaviour, both in steady and transient states, is covered to aid engineering design of reliable and effective systems.

Describes the current state of knowledge in boiling heat transfer and two-phase flow for students who need a consistent and thorough understanding of the phenomena. Prediction of real or potential boiling heat transfer behavior, both in steady and transient states, is also covered to aid engineering design of reliable and effective systems. A survey of the extensive research on liquid-metal boiling is included. Applications to high heat and flux equipment, such as nuclear reactors, are emphasized. This second edition provides reliable information in predicting the thermal hydraulic behavior of boiling devices and two-phase flow. It contains formulas for predicting real or potential boiling heat transfer behavior. Emphasis is on applications to high heat flux equipment, such as nuclear reactors, and they are presented throughout the book.
1.Introduction 2.Pool Boiling 3.Hydrodynamics of Two-Phase Flow 4.Flow Boiling 5.Flow Boiling Crisis 6.Instability of Two-Phase Flow Appendix References Index
